Centre of Excellence in Biotechnology (COXBIT) is organizing Agri-Tech Start-up Business Meet 2025 from 08.02.2025 to 12.02.2025 at TNAU, Coimbatore.

At this event, 13 different agri-based companies will be sharing their views about their products and how they are used in agriculture sectors.

Around 180 participants attended this meeting on Day 1 including public who came to visit the 7th Edition of TNAU Covai Flower Show 2025 and students from various institutions and general public.

Gajalakshmi from Aviva Organics, Chennai spoke about millets in recent food trends. She underlined the importance of traditional rice varieties and insisted about the medicinal benefits of the rice variety Annamazhagi. She also promoted the benefits of consuming millet-based value added products like ready mix and flakes.

Pradheep representing the Indian Chamber of Commerce and Industry, Coimbatore (ICCI) spoke about the role of ICCI in contributing to Coimbatore’s growth and prosperity by engaging in activities related to trade, industry, services and farming. He highlighted the importance of AI technologies in Agriculture which will transform the future of farming.
